Purpose: To promote and support education, focusing on student learning in an advisory capacity relating activities to the yearly School Improvement Plan.
Goals:
+ To facilitate communication between all partners in education
+ To promote involvement of parents and other community members
+ To organize and provide additional resources to the school through volunteer activities
+ To provide a means of consultation and recommendations of budgetary matters, curriculum, new instructional programs, facilities and equipment, learning resources

The St. Aloysius Local School Council supports the principal and staff in the ongoing development of the School Improvement Plan. The council is currently composed of five parent representatives, one community member, one teaching and one non-teaching staff member, as well as the principal. We have several parents who act as classroom representatives. They help us to communicate decisions made by council to the broader school community. Parents and staff are involved in committees which provide recommendations to the council. Present committees in place include School Services/Spirit and Safe School. A small group of parents and staff have worked well together to ensure ongoing support for staff and students. The council meets on the third Tuesday of every month (except for December and March), as do most
committees. Members from the St. Aloysius School community are invited to attend any of the meetings so we can continue to strengthen our involvement in the lives of our students.
